The installation of the reduced scale physical model of the bulb turbine for Qian Wei Hydropower Station has been completed on test rig PF1 of EPFL-LMH. A test campaign aiming at the contractual verification of the hydropower performance of the bulb turbine developed by Toshiba Corporation will follow.

The Qian Wei Hydropower Station will be located on the Minjiang River, Leshan in the Sichuan Province of China. It will features 5 units of 55.6 MW rated power each for a total installed capacity of 278 MW. The hydropower plant is owned by Sichuan Minjiang Port & Shipping & Electricity Power Development Co., Ltd.
